Beijingers Get English Corner near Lido Hotel
2006/06/30
An English Corner in Lido Park, opposite the Lido Hotel,
began operation on May 31, the 800th day prior to the opening
of the 2008 Olympic Games (August 8, 2008). From 2-4 p.m. every
Saturday, everyone is welcome to participate in the English
Corner's activities. Foreign teachers will instruct courses.
Oral language speaking practice will follow among participants.
In addition to English, 100 simple sentences from the Korean,
Japanese, French, German and Spanish languages will also be
taught at the English Corner. For more information, please see:
http://www.bjenglish.com.cn.
Sponsored by the Beijing Speaks Foreign Languages Programme
Organizing Committee and The Foreign Affairs Office of the
Beijing Municipal Government, the English Corner aims to
provide a platform for locals to improve their oral English
skills. It is co-organized by the Beijing Speaks Foreign
Languages Programme Organizing Committee Office, CTS Resort
Investment & Development Company, Limited, The First
newspaper, the Beijing Modern English Language Training
Company, Limited, and the Beijing Foreign Cultural Exchanges
Center.
During its first session on June 3, more than 50 locals
joined in, most of whom lived around Lido Park. Jonathan from
the Beijing Modern English Language Training Company, Limited
taught the regularly scheduled "1,000 Sentences of English to
Welcome the Olympics" class.
